Integrated Risk Management Program Overview

Lilly's Integrated Risk Management (IRM) program is a strategic enterprise initiative that transforms traditional risk management into a competitive advantage by uniting cross-functional expertise with cutting-edge analytics and technology. IRM enables faster, better informed decision-making that protects what matters most: our operations, reputation, and ability to deliver life-saving medicines to patients. This integrated approach creates a coordinated and proactive system that helps Lilly stay resilient and agile as we continue reaching more patients than ever before.

Position Description:

The Integrated Risk Analytics Developer serves as a recognized technical expert who independently leads analytics initiatives from conception through delivery, translating sophisticated business questions into actionable intelligence that drives strategic decision-making across the IRM ecosystem. This individual contributor role designs and delivers executive dashboards, enterprise Power BI solutions, and self-service analytics capabilities that enable risk leaders to monitor portfolios, anticipate emerging threats, and make data-driven decisions. Working within the centralized IRM Insights Hub, you will own end-to-end solution delivery for high-impact analytics initiatives that span multiple risk domains, creating visibility and insight that transforms Lilly's integrated risk landscape.

This role requires depth and breadth of expertise in analytics and data visualization, with recognized proficiency that positions you as a key technical resource within the IRM function. You will independently plan, design, build, and deliver analytics solutions while balancing strategic initiative leadership with operational support of existing capabilities. Leveraging Microsoft Fabric as the foundation for data engineering and Power BI for visualization, you will architect solutions that integrate data from enterprise systems including ServiceNow GRC, SAP, Workday, and assurance platforms to break down historical data silos and enable "Analytics for Everyone" across the IRM ecosystem.

What you need to know about the Los Angeles Tech Scene

Los Angeles is a global leader in entertainment, so it’s no surprise that many of the biggest players in streaming, digital media and game development call the city home. But the city boasts plenty of non-entertainment innovation as well, with tech companies spanning verticals like AI, fintech, e-commerce and biotech. With major universities like Caltech, UCLA, USC and the nearby UC Irvine, the city has a steady supply of top-flight tech and engineering talent — not counting the graduates flocking to Los Angeles from across the world to enjoy its beaches, culture and year-round temperate climate.

Key Facts About Los Angeles Tech

  • Number of Tech Workers: 375,800; 5.5% of overall workforce (2024 CompTIA survey)
  • Major Tech Employers: Snap, Netflix, SpaceX, Disney, Google
  • Key Industries: Artificial intelligence, adtech, media, software, game development
  • Funding Landscape: $11.6 billion in venture capital funding in 2024 (Pitchbook)
  • Notable Investors: Strong Ventures, Fifth Wall, Upfront Ventures, Mucker Capital, Kittyhawk Ventures
  • Research Centers and Universities: California Institute of Technology, UCLA, University of Southern California, UC Irvine, Pepperdine, California Institute for Immunology and Immunotherapy, Center for Quantum Science and Engineering
